What happened: Dentists will focus more on urgent dental care and provide longer-term treatment packages for major issues like gum disease, potentially saving some patients over £200.
Why it matters:
- Patients with serious dental problems may receive more comprehensive and affordable care.
- The changes aim to improve dental health outcomes by encouraging ongoing treatment rather than one-off visits.
MNN Take: The new incentives are designed to help dentists manage patients' long-term dental health more effectively while reducing costs for those needing extensive treatment.
